Dolls

Dolls (2023)

Dolls is a first-person horror game in which the player must escape from a dark school inhabited by seemingly lifeless dolls. Confront your fears, unravel the mysteries, and survive this suffocating environment in order to return to reality.

  • Release Date: December 20, 2023
  • Developer: Fake Fox

Screenshots

Related Games